Chapter 503 Summer Vacation

As night fell, before going to bed, Han Yunya finally received the long-awaited news from Yin Xue - Uncle Zou was not dead!

It turned out that Aunt Zou had unfortunately passed away, Zou Yu was poisoned, and Uncle Zou himself was seriously injured, so many people thought that Zou Daniu would not live long.

However, the resourceful Uncle Zou cleverly turned the tables and chose to fake his death to confuse everyone. In fact, he planned to continue to carry out the important and dangerous mission after his injuries healed.

Speaking of Zou Yu, Grandpa Cheng originally wanted to take care of him, but due to the complicated situation of the Cheng family, and considering that the poison Zou Yu was infected with required going to Kyoto to find Han Yunya to cure it, Zou Daniu finally decided to go with the flow and entrust Zou Yu to Han Yunya.

After learning all this, Han Yunya silently made a promise in her heart: "Uncle Zou, please rest assured, I will do my best to take good care of little Zou Yu."

In the blink of an eye, it was the next morning and the sun was shining all over the earth. Gu Jiangzhou reluctantly bid farewell to Han Yunya and personally sent her to the school gate.

Then he turned back to the army and started a new day of busy training life.

The days passed by so quickly and before we knew it, the long-awaited summer vacation was here.

Han Yunya happily took Zexuan, Zexu and other children, as well as Zou Yu, on the journey to the army.

After arriving at the troops, Han Yunya enthusiastically prepared various soups and medicines for the soldiers whenever she had free time to help them recuperate.

And the rest of the time, she likes to stay quietly at home, reading a book or doing something she likes.

In sharp contrast, the two little guys, Ping'an and An'an, led Zexuan and Zexu and others, just like a group of wild horses that had broken free from their reins. They played happily around all day long, full of endless energy and vigor.

However, although they are still young, they have to follow those warriors to undergo hard training.

At first, Zexuan and his four brothers were not used to this high-intensity training method. After each training session, they were exhausted and sweaty.

However, when they saw that the youngest Pingping and An'an were able to persevere, they couldn't help but feel a strong fighting spirit surge in their hearts - if even their younger brothers could do it, how could they give up so easily!

So they gritted their teeth and continued to train with all their might.

On this day, the sky was exceptionally blue and the sun was bright and warm.

Han Yunya was in a surprisingly good mood, and she gathered the seven lovely children together. Among these children, in addition to the six who were originally together, there was also little Huo Jungui, who was personally sent by Grandpa Huo Qingyan a few days ago.

Han Yunya stood in front of the children with a smile, and then began to teach them a set of exquisite boxing techniques.

She had a slender figure and her movements were as smooth and natural as flowing water. Every move she made contained infinite power and charm.

The children stared at Han Yunya's demonstration intently, afraid of missing any details.

After the demonstration, Han Yunya asked softly, "Children, have you learned this set of boxing?"

At this time, Cheng Yize was the first to raise his hand, and answered seriously and seriously: "Auntie, I have tried very hard to learn, but there are still a few moves that I don't fully understand."

Then, Zexuan lowered his head somewhat embarrassedly and whispered, "Aunt, I probably only remember about half of it."

Then, Huo Jungui raised her pink little face, blinked her big eyes and said, "Aunt, I can't remember everything clearly."

"Aunt, can you type it again? I didn't remember it all." Ze Yi said with a pout.

Hearing what his brothers said, Ping Ping'an couldn't help but widen his eyes and looked at them with confusion.

In the eyes of these two little guys, this set of boxing techniques is obviously not complicated. Why do their brothers find it so difficult?

Could it be that I am too smart? Thinking of this, Ping An and An looked at each other and then smiled innocently at the same time.

Han Yunya was very satisfied with the reactions of the two children, Ping'an and An'an.

"I'll hit you again, you can see clearly." Han Yunya said, and started boxing in the yard again.

The movements are as smooth and natural as flowing water. Each move is very slow, but contains infinite power and charm.

Aunt Liu held Zou Yu in her arms and looked at Han Yunya in the yard with a smile.

Aunt Sun came out and saw Han Yunya doing boxing in the yard, so she smiled and said, "Xiaoxiao is in a good mood today."

"Yeah, I see." Aunt Liu said with a smile.

For a long time afterwards, the seven little monsters at home rarely went out to have fun.

When Gu Jiangzhou came back that day, he asked Han Yunya who was reading a book, "Xiaoxiao, what are Ping'an and the others doing these days? Why don't they go to training?"

"I taught them a set of boxing techniques. They have been studying boxing techniques seriously these days, so they didn't go out to play."

Gu Jiangzhou didn't take it seriously, but in the near future, these seven little monsters became little coaches for the soldiers.
